Sobes.tech
Назад к вопросам
Junior — Middle
72

Что объясняет названия ключевых элементов архитектуры Android и их функции

Компании, где спрашивали
СитиДрайвСитиДрайв
NordClan
Центр Финансовых Технологий
AvitoAvito
ПСБ
Core outstaff
OZONOZON

Ответ от нейросети

sobes.tech AI

Ключевые элементы архитектуры Android и их функции:

  • Activity — экран пользовательского интерфейса, с которым взаимодействует пользователь. Отвечает за отображение и обработку пользовательских действий.

  • Service — компонент для выполнения длительных операций в фоне без пользовательского интерфейса, например, воспроизведение музыки или загрузка данных.

  • Broadcast Receiver — принимает и обрабатывает системные или пользовательские широковещательные сообщения (интенты), например, уведомления о смене сети.

  • Content Provider — обеспечивает доступ к данным приложения для других приложений через стандартный интерфейс.

  • Intent — механизм для передачи сообщений между компонентами, используется для запуска Activity, Service или передачи данных.

  • View — базовый элемент пользовательского интерфейса, например, кнопка или текстовое поле.

  • Context — предоставляет доступ к ресурсам, системным сервисам и информации о состоянии приложения.

Эти элементы вместе формируют основу для построения приложений в Android, обеспечивая разделение ответственности и взаимодействие компонентов.